I'm simulating the flow over a cylinder for turbulent unsteady flow and want to plot the time averaged pressure coefficient against node number around the cylinder.
Using the integration function in tecplot I seem to only be able to plot against x or y . Is there another way of doing this? I basically want a plot that looks something like this:
